MTK 到谷歌
到这里工作一个半月了,看到的世界或许还是很片面,但还是有一点感觉
在第一天认识大家时,简直像MTK 认亲大会,SoC/DV 相关的人有2/3 的人是从MTK 过去的,有人笑称我们是moogler,就是从mtk 跑去google 的人
在那里,有一位曾经转team 后在我隔壁RTL 部门,做了半年后就走跑来Google 的人,他在MTK 已经工作了七年多,他和我说「阿瑟是我在MTK 工作七年多,唯一看过会下来写code 的二级主管,而且不是写一些无关紧要的code,是真的own 一个module」,这位阿瑟,就是我在MTK 部门的副处长,当时他还是二级。
这句话一方面夸奖了一位主管,也同时贬了其它大多数的主管:在MTK 的主管很多根本不写code 了。在这里,我还没看到有人在做投影片给长官看,没有看到有要字字简明扼要的文化,也(还没?)听到有人说「这样写长官看不懂」。
职等高我一级的tech lead,前一个月时间都花在docker, git project 设置,还有很多自动化的script,并且把所有的流程都用markdown 写成七八个文件;这点我感受特别深,因为我在MTK 的主管拒绝学git,他把程式用email 附件寄给我和同事,要我们帮他上code.
一样有很多会议,也有投影片,但因为这里不是用MS 系列,而是Google 文件那套,投影片其实都很素,也没有动画。但文件非常的多,公司内部有一个就像google search 的系统,几乎所有写的文件都可以很快丶很精准的被search 到。
我自己的感觉是,这里的文化比较以工程师沟通为目的,比较不像一个top-down 的架构,我在想这或许和打考绩的模式也有关系,因为在MTK 的打考绩方式是比较偏向由上至下的方式,即使是号称有共评,在我之前的一级单位,也是由许多二级来共评下属,并不是真正的peer review,曾经我被MTK 主管叫到小房间里,指着我的头说「我简单的告诉你,你的工作就是不要让我有trouble」,我服务的对象是主管,不是同侪。
Google 的perf 我还没经历过,但我曾经收到系统要求我填写打我们director 的考绩,我因为还是noogler 所以我拒填了。据说系统会透过machine learning 挑出和你工作上最常有连系,又没有conflict of interests 的人,选择来共评你的考绩。
其实我想了想,也很难说哪一种方式比较好,说起来都是执行的方式有没有偏离了原本的初衷。
简单心得分享,我看到的还是比较片面,个人意见不代表公司立场。
附注1: 还有三点我觉得留在MTK 是比较好的
- 房价/收入比,有家庭其实(家人)在新竹比较幸福,同样的钱新竹房子大1.5 倍
- 工作内容: G 在台湾毕竟不是HQ,相较之下MTK HQ 做的事都还满重要的
- 既然文化是以服务长官为主,当到长官后权都满大的,在G 可能享受不到这样的权
附注2: 这是到职1个半月写的文章, 目前已到职半年多了
喜欢我的作品吗?别忘了给予支持与赞赏,让我知道在创作的路上有你陪伴,一起延续这份热忱!